Bleeding Out - Imagine Dragons

A Track To Be Replayed With Louder Bass
From a pop rock alternative band that has a few hits, it’s hard to say Imagine Dragons is really all that amazing. And I will stand behind that statement, they have come out with a handful of good songs, but they are only into their second album. Bleeding Out is an interesting song and one that should not have been passed up by the mainstream listeners. The vocals are a double edged sword, they are passionate and fill the songs empty spaces, but his voice can get old and unoriginal real quick when compared to any of the other songs. But the instruments are the best part of this song by far. The beginning guitar strum meld with high sounds and the vocals. The synth, almost slowed sounding vinyl that goes along right with the bass and drums sound great. Very well put together and the chorus gets a little too much like other alternative rock, but keeps enough personality to stand on it's own. This song is not a show stopper or a totally new thing for Imagine Dragons, but I like it better than the entire second album Smoke and Mirrors. If they come back to sound from this song and become a little more and imagine a l little more, we might get some more some good stuff from them.
